The C2 Goethe Exam: A Comprehensive Guide
The Goethe-telc a1 zertifikat Kaufen C2: Großes Deutsches Sprachdiplom, or C2 Goethe Exam, is the greatest level of efficiency in the German language awarded by the Goethe-Institut. It is created to assess the language abilities of adults who use German at an extremely high level in their expert and personal lives. This exam is equivalent to a native speaker’s level of fluency and is recognized worldwide as an accreditation of linguistic competence. This post will offer an extensive guide to the C2 Goethe Exam, including its structure, tips for preparation, and regularly asked concerns.
Structure of the C2 Goethe Exam
The C2 Goethe Exam includes 4 sections: checking out comprehension, writing, listening understanding, and speaking. Each section is created to check the examinee’s capability to use the German language in a range of contexts and circumstances.
- Checking out Comprehension: This section includes a number of texts of varying lengths and intricacy, followed by multiple-choice and short-answer concerns. The texts may include newspaper posts, scholastic papers, and literary excerpts.
- Composing: In this area, examinees are required to write 2 texts: a formal letter or e-mail and a creative or argumentative essay. The composing prompts are designed to evaluate the examinee’s capability to reveal themselves in a clear and coherent way.
- Listening Comprehension: This section consists of a number of audio recordings, such as discussions, interviews, and discussions, followed by multiple-choice and short-answer concerns. The recordings might include regional accents and specialized vocabulary.
- Speaking: In this area, examinees participate in an in person interview with a certified inspector. The interview includes a range of jobs, such as presenting a subject, taking part in a role-play, and going over existing events.
Tips for Preparation
- Familiarize yourself with the format and content of the exam. The Goethe-Institut offers sample examinations and practice products on their website.
- Practice utilizing German in a range of contexts, such as reading papers, viewing motion pictures, and listening to podcasts.
- Construct your vocabulary by utilizing flashcards, apps, or language learning software application.
- Find a language exchange partner or take a German class to practice speaking and listening abilities.
- Practice writing essays and formal letters in German.
- Take practice examinations to assess your strengths and weaknesses and to develop self-confidence.
